Thermal hadron production in relativistic nuclear collisions
A. Andronic🇩🇪 · P. Braun-Munzinger🇩🇪 · J. Stachel🇩🇪
Abstract
We present the status of the description of hadron production in central nucleus-nucleus collisions within the statistical model . Extending previous studies by inclusion of very high-mass resonances (m>2 GeV), and the up-to-now neglected scalar meson leads to an improved description of the data. In particular, the hitherto poorly reproduced energy dependence of the K+/pi+ ratio at SPS energies ("the horn") is now well described through the connection to the hadronic mass spectrum and, implicitly, Hagedorn's limiting temperature.
